Betway Premiership newbies Durban City FC have been left with fingers crossed, hoping to convince Zimbabwean striker Washington Navaya to join the club.
Navaya, one of the leading goalscorers in the on-going Zimbabwean PSL season, charmed the Gavin Hunt coached-side.
A source at Zimbabwean side TelOne FC confirmed to FARPost that Durban City FC tabled a lucrative offer for the striker a few days after his four-day assessment last month.
However, the 27-year-old has suddenly become lackadaisical about making the switch to the lucrative Betway Premiership.
WASHINGTON NAVAYA YET TO MAKE A DECISION ON JOINING DURBAN CITY FC

FARPost understands that his current club, TelOne FC is keen on letting him go as they look to cash in on the transfer. Navaya has four months remaining on his contract.
The ‘Navigator’ as he is known, has been exceptional throughout the 2025 Castle Lager Premier Soccer League season with 11 goals after 23 matches.
He is tied on the same number of goals with Billy Veremu of MWOS FC. With 11 league games remaining before the curtain goes down, the striker might reach the 20-goal mark.
So far, Durban City FC have confirmed the signing of seasoned goalkeeper Dareen Keet. Keet joined as a free agent after parting ways with Cape Town City FC. That was after CT City’s relegation to the Motsepe Foundation Championship.
They have also signed defender Liam De Kock, Ghanaian international goalkeeper Fredrick Asare, and forward Trevor Mokwena from Upington City FC. Midfielder Brooklyn Poggenpoel concludes the list of the signings they have made so far. However, a number of players have been trying their luck at the club.
These include the likes of Haashim Domingo, Thabo Nodada, Thulani Hlatshwayo, Craig Martin and Thabang Sibanyoni. They have been training with the team, hoping to impress former Kaizer Chiefs and SuperSport mentor, Gavin Hunt.
